About Analog Devices

Analog Devices, Inc. (NASDAQ: ADI ) is a global semiconductor leader that bridges the physical and digital worlds to enable breakthroughs at the Intelligent Edge. ADI combines analog, digital, and software technologies into solutions that help drive advancements in digitized factories, mobility, and digital healthcare, combat climate change, and reliably connect humans and the world. With revenue of more than $9 billion in FY24 and approximately 24,000 people globally, ADI ensures today's innovators stay Ahead of What's Possible™. Executive Search  | Senior Research Associate 

 

Job Overview: As an Executive Search Senior Research Associate, you will play a critical role in identifying, engaging, and attracting top senior management and executive talent for Analog Devices. You will work closely with our Executive Search & Strategic Sourcing Leadership team to support various talent acquisition initiatives, ensuring we continue to attract and retain the best leaders in the industry. This position offers an exciting opportunity to contribute to ADI’s growth and innovation by sourcing and connecting with high-caliber candidates who align with our mission and values. This is a unique opportunity to join a world class talent acquisition capability for a Fortune 500 organization.  

Key Responsibilities: 

  • Talent Mapping and Research: Conduct in-depth market research to identify potential candidates and industry trends. Develop comprehensive talent maps and target lists for executive roles. 

  • Candidate Sourcing: Utilize various sourcing techniques, including networking, online databases, social media, and direct outreach, to identify and engage with potential executive candidates. 

  • Database Management: Maintain and update candidate information in our applicant tracking system (ATS) and ensure data integrity and accuracy. 

  • Stakeholder Collaboration: Partner with the Executive Search team and hiring managers to understand the specific requirements of each role and develop tailored search strategies. 

  • Candidate Assessment: Conduct initial candidate assessments and screenings to evaluate qualifications, fit, and interest level. Provide detailed candidate profiles to the Executive Search team. 

  • Market Intelligence: Stay informed about industry developments, competitive landscape, and talent movement within the technology sector to provide strategic insights to the recruitment team. Assist the team to develop comprehensive insights to empower decisioning across our corporate functions .  

Qualifications & Skills 

Suitable candidates will demonstrate: 

  • A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business Administration, or a related field, or equivalent professional experience. 

  • Previous experience in executive search, talent acquisition, or market research, preferably within the technology or semiconductor industry handling exceptionally niche role requisitions 

  • Strong research and analytical skills with the ability to gather and interpret data from various sources. 

  • Passion for people and extreme curiosity. ADI is a highly innovative and dynamic environment – it is imperative that a member of the executive search team remain ‘plugged in’ to all areas of the organization.  

  • Proven skills in identifying candidatures through unlike and novel means beyond conventional methods e.g. LinkedIn etc. 

  • An interest in utilizing contemporary technologies and tools to drive strategic sourcing initiatives  

  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to build relationships with candidates and internal stakeholders. 

  • Proficiency in using recruitment tools, databases, and ATS systems. 

  •  A high level of discretion and confidentiality when handling sensitive information.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
